  • What's Happening in Nagorno Karabakh
    Oct 25 2023
    On September 28, the Republic of Artsakh’s President Samvel Shahramanyan signed a decree that agreed to dismantle all government institutions by Jan. 1, 2024. This comes after an assault on Nagorno Karabakh that displaced over 100,000 people. On this episode CSUN’s Armenian Studies Program Director Dr. Vahram Shemmassian explains the historical significance of Nagorno Karabakh to Armenians, and how recent events will go down in history.
